‘GLORIA’ offers a comfortable and thoughtfully designed accommodation for cruising. With two cabins and two heads, she provides privacy and convenience for both family and guests. The forward cabin features a spacious double berth, generous storage, and an en-suite head with shower and hot water from the 240 VAC 45 litre water heater. The aft cabin offers a large double berth and easy access (twin doors) to the second bathroom, which is also the day head, making it ideal for guests or extended trips. The saloon is open and inviting, with plenty of natural light streaming through the deck saloon windows, complemented by a well-equipped galley ready for meal preparation.

The yacht's AC system was originally wired for 120VAC @ 60Hz and has been partially converted to 240VAC @50Hz. Power outlets throughout the boat now accept Australian-style plugs, though adaptors may be needed for some appliances. AC selection between shore power and the inverter is controlled via dedicated breakers at the chart table. AC power is available from shore power, and ENERDRIVE 12-2000 inverter.
The yacht's DC system is 12VDC.
